Priyanka Chopra, 36, and Nick Jonas, 26, exchanged wedding vows as per both Christian and Hindu rituals in two separate ceremonies in a three-day wedding festivities at Jodhpur's royal Umaid Bhawan Palace. Their pre-wedding rituals included mehndi ceremony and glitzy musical evening which was no less than an award ceremony.

After getting married on December 1, Priyanka and Nick hosted a grand reception party in Delhi on December 3 which was attended by Prime Minister Narendra Modi along with designers like Ritu Kumar, Rohit Bal, Ritu Beri, Anju Modi, JJ Valaya, Raghavendra Rathore, Gaurav Gupta, Rohit Gandhi and Rahul Khanna, along with Fashion Design Council of India (FDCI) President Sunil Sethi and key mediapersons.

While Priyanka and Nick have floored everyone with their love, a real estate company in Dubai has invited the newly weds to say their wedding vows once again at The Burj Khalifa.

"RT if you want to see this happen @priyankachopra @nickjonas, your love story has melted our hearts & we'd like to invite you to Dubai to say your vows once again, at the highest man-made point in the world: The @BurjKhalifa #Spire. We've planned it all, DM us if you're up for it," The official Twitter handle of Emaar Dubai tweeted.

It remains to be seen whether Priyanka and Nick would accept their invitation and once again treat their fans with yet another glitzy wedding at the highest man-made point in the world.

Meanwhile, Priyanka has changed her name on Instagram adding Jonas to her surname. She is now Priyanka Chopra Jonas on Instagram. There is, however, no change on Twitter and Facebook.

The name change comes just one day after Priyanka and Nick Jonas, who tied the knot last week, made their first appearance as a married couple at the launch party of Bumble, a dating application, in New Delhi.

On Saturday, December 8, the lovebirds attended the pre-wedding celebrations of Isha Ambani and Anand Piramal in Udaipur.
